In Australian slang, “lemon” is often employed to describe something ...The lemon law in most states authorizes a consumer to receive a vehicle replacement or refund from the automaker if a substantial defect cannot be repaired in four attempts. These consumer protection statutes also deem a vehicle to be a lemon if it is out of service for thirty days within the first 12 or 24 months or 12,000-18,000 miles. The lemon (Citrus × limon) is a species of small evergreen tree in the flowering plant family Rutaceae, native to Asia, primarily Northeast India (), Northern Myanmar, and China.. The tree's ellipsoidal yellow fruit is used for culinary and non-culinary purposes throughout the world, primarily for its juice, which has both culinary and cleaning uses. In English, lemon ultimately derives from the Old French word “limon,” which comes from the Arabic word “laymūn”. The Arabic term itself was borrowed from the Persian word “līmūn,” which first referred to a citrus fruit resembling a lime.
